- Engagement Oversight & Technical Review: Oversee and review complex individual, corporate, partnership, pass-through, and multi-state tax engagements, ensuring technical accuracy, compliance, and exceptional client service.
- Strategic Tax Advisory: Provide sophisticated tax planning, structuring, and advisory services for closely held businesses, business owners, and high-net-worth individuals.
- Executive Client Relationship Leadership: Serve as a trusted advisor and primary relationship leader for key client accounts, delivering proactive guidance and long-term strategic support.
- Advanced Tax Research & Problem Solving: Research complex federal and state tax matters and develop practical, well-supported solutions for clients and firm leadership.
- Engagement & Workflow Management: Lead engagement planning, risk assessment, staffing coordination, and workflow management across multiple teams and office locations.
- Operational Excellence: Drive process improvements and leverage emerging technologies to enhance efficiency, profitability, scalability, and overall service quality.
- Team Leadership & Development: Mentor, coach, and develop managers and senior staff, fostering technical expertise, leadership growth, and a culture of accountability and collaboration.
- Firm Strategy Collaboration: Partner with firm leadership on strategic initiatives, capacity planning, operational improvements, and long-term growth objectives.
- Business Development & Growth: Identify opportunities for expanded client services, strengthen existing client relationships, and contribute to new business development efforts.
- Industry & Community Representation: Represent the firm through networking, business development activities, and participation in community and professional organizations.
- Technical Leadership: Stay ahead of evolving tax laws and industry developments while helping lead internal education and training initiatives on emerging issues and best practices.
- Education: Bachelor’s degree in Accounting required; Master’s degree in Accounting or Taxation strongly preferred.
- Certification: Active CPA license required.
- Experience: 8–10+ years of progressive public accounting experience with significant tax leadership and client management responsibility.
- Technical Expertise: Advanced knowledge of individual, corporate, partnership, pass-through, and multi-state taxation with the ability to navigate complex tax matters confidently.
- Client Leadership: Demonstrated success managing sophisticated client relationships and large-scale tax engagements with a consultative, service-focused approach.
- Leadership Skills: Proven ability to mentor managers, develop high-performing teams, and lead within a collaborative, fast-paced environment.
- Strategic Thinking: Strong analytical and strategic problem-solving skills with the ability to provide practical, high-level business and tax recommendations.
- Communication Excellence: Confident, polished communicator capable of advising executives, business owners, and internal leadership effectively.
- Operational Agility: Ability to manage multiple priorities, deadlines, and teams while maintaining exceptional quality and professionalism.
- Technology Mindset: Proficiency with modern tax technology and a commitment to leveraging automation and emerging tools to improve efficiency and client service.
- Professional Commitment: Dedicated to continuous improvement, firm growth, team development, and delivering elite-level client service.

Working at Moore Beauston & Woodham LLP
Moore Beauston & Woodham LLP's 5 open roles are manager level or above, and about 0% are remote or hybrid. The most active teams are accounting, administrative & office support, and compliance & risk. Moore Beauston & Woodham LLP is a regional CPA firm providing tax compliance, accounting, and financial advisory services across South Carolina. The firm serves a range of clients including businesses, nonprofit organizations, and individuals, with practice areas spanning tax management, audit, and administrative operations. Most Moore Beauston & Woodham LLP roles are based in Greenville, with some in Columbia and North Charleston.
